Israeli Reprisal Attacks Will Change the Middle East, Says Netanyahu

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has stated that Israel’s response to attacks from the Islamist militant group Hamas will have far-reaching implications for the Middle East. During a meeting with officials from southern Israeli towns, Netanyahu emphasized that Hamas will face severe consequences for their actions. “What Hamas will face will be harsh and terrible,” he declared.

The Israeli airstrikes were launched in retaliation to the attacks by Hamas on Saturday, which resulted in the deaths of over 700 Israelis, with another 2,400 being injured. Additionally, Hamas militants captured over 100 Israelis and took them back to the Gaza Strip.

Meanwhile, the Ministry of Health in Gaza has reported that more than 558 people have been killed and over 2,800 injured as a result of the Israeli strikes. It is important to note that Hamas is classified as a terrorist organization by Israel, the European Union, and the United States.

This escalation of violence between Israel and Hamas has sparked concerns about the future of the region.
